A recent systematic review found that pregnant women were potentially more likely to need intensive care treatment related to coronavirus 2019 disease (COVID-19) as compared to non-pregnant women of reproductive age. In addition, preterm birth rates were higher in pregnant women with COVID-19 2. Neonatal COVID-19 is less investigated and the possibility of maternal-fetal transmission awaits further elucidation. A number of reports have suggested postpartum transmission 3, but to the best of our knowledge, only Vivanti et al have convincingly reported a case of transplacental SARS-CoV-2 transmission 4. The placenta has been found to harbor a significant viral load and is of key interest in understanding perinatal COVID-19 5.Hereby, we report a confirmed case of intrauterine SARS-CoV-2 transmission with rapid placental dysfunction and fetal distress. Interestingly, the neonate displayed no clear symptoms of COVID-19 post-partum. Therefore, early invasive testing was not indicated, and intrauterine transmission of SARS-CoV-2 was instead determined by next generation sequencing of the viral genome. A marked placenta pathology and viral load is shown. Further, maternal-neonatal seroconversion and the role of breastfeeding are discussed.
